Arm Feeling Cold, Numbness. Had Broken Wrist In The Past. Are These Related?

My right arm gets this sensation that sometimes its very cold . But to the touch it feels as if it s at regular body temperature. It s hard to describe, but at times it feels as if my entire arm is frozen, and it gets to be a bit unbearable at times. Any idea what might cause this? There is a slight numbing around the area I broke my arm when I was about 7, its near the wrist , but the cold feeling stretches from my shoulder , to my fingers.

i feel the nerve arising from your neck
to the affected limb is affected

i would suggest an mri of neck with ncv of affected limb

i dont think the old healed fracture is causing this
